Medicine:
Enhanced: Quenching the Spark in the Heart

David T. Yue

At each heart beat, the cells in the heart contract in response to electrical excitation. This process is mediated by a multistep pathway that results in an increase in calcium concentration. In his Perspective, Yue discusses a report in this week's issue by Gómez et al. (p. 800) that identifies the coupling step in this pathway that is defective in heart failure.
